    Your TV might have been the old way to watch music videos, but now, it's no question that the internet holds all the best places to watch free music videos.

    How to Use YouTube Music

    It's probably not surprising to see YouTube Music make this list. It's one of the only places I've found where I can watch the latest free music videos from all my favorite artists. Another reason it's my first choice is because it does a wonderful job helping me discover up-and-coming musicians.

    There are lots of ways to find music videos here, like via a keyword search, genre categories, and even by mood. I recommend using the New releases and Charts pages if you're looking for trending music videos.

    YouTube Music works from your phone, tablet, or TV.

    Our Review of Vimeo

    Vimeo has tens of thousands of music videos to look through. You can make an account and follow the channel for upload notifications.

    Otherwise, you can watch music videos on Vimeo for free without a user account. The site is fairly easy to navigate and there are tons of music videos you've probably never seen anywhere else, which provides a fun way to find some new things to watch.

    You can view these music videos by date uploaded, alphabetically, popularity, or duration. There are also filters for specific duration and upload date, resolution, HDR, license, and a mature content toggle.

    Vimeo is available for computers, smart TVs, and mobile devices.

    The link below takes you to the Music Videos channel, a subcategory of the Music channel. Some other subcategories I recommend you check out are Live Music and Music Documentary.

    How to Use Reddit

    The /r/MusicVideos subreddit is another great place to find music videos online. There are tens of thousands of members here, so you're bound to see some new videos posted often.

    What makes Reddit unique for watching music videos is that you'll find submissions from a variety of websites, so even if you've already used the other music video streaming websites in this list, Reddit is the next best place to see videos from elsewhere.

    You can sort submissions by what's hot right now, the newly added ones, and today's or this year's top-rated music videos. The extremely popular Music subreddit also sometimes includes videos.

Gene Back, born in New York and based in Los Angeles, is a Korean-American film composer and multi-instrumentalist whose recent work spans critically acclaimed films like Randall Park's directorial debut, SHORTCOMINGS, and the powerful biopic CABRINI, directed by Alejandro Monteverde. Beyond film, Gene most recently produced ...
